Tough water is water that contains high degrees of dissolved minerals, primarily calcium and magnesium. These minerals are harmless to human health however can ruin plumbing infrastructure over time. Let's delve into just how tough water influences pipes and what you can do concerning it.

Effect on Water lines


Tough water impacts pipelines in a number of destructive ways, primarily with range buildup, reduced water circulation, and boosted deterioration.

Range Buildup


One of one of the most typical issues triggered by tough water is range accumulation inside pipes and fixtures. As water streams via the plumbing system, minerals precipitate out and comply with the pipe walls. In time, this accumulation can narrow pipe openings, leading to reduced water circulation and enhanced stress on the system.

Decreased Water Circulation


Mineral deposits from tough water can progressively reduce the size of pipes, limiting water circulation to faucets, showers, and home appliances. This decreased circulation not only impacts water stress yet likewise raises power usage as devices like hot water heater need to function harder to provide the exact same amount of warm water.

What is Hard Water?


Difficult water is identified by its mineral content, particularly calcium and magnesium ions. These minerals enter the supply of water as it percolates with limestone and chalk deposits underground. When difficult water is heated up or left to stand, it tends to create range, a crusty build-up that follows surface areas and can create a variety of concerns in pipes systems.

Rust


While tough water minerals themselves do not cause corrosion, they can exacerbate existing deterioration problems in pipelines. Scale accumulation can catch water against steel surfaces, increasing the rust process and possibly bring about leaks or pipe failing gradually.

Home appliance Damage


Past pipes, tough water can also damage family appliances linked to the water supply. Home appliances such as hot water heater, dishwashing machines, and cleaning equipments are particularly at risk to range build-up. This can reduce their effectiveness, boost maintenance prices, and reduce their lifespan.

Water Conditioners


Water softeners are one of the most usual option for treating hard water. They work by trading calcium and magnesium ions with sodium or potassium ions, successfully reducing the solidity of the water.

Various Other Therapy Choices


Along with water conditioners, other treatment alternatives include magnetic water conditioners, reverse osmosis systems, and chemical ingredients. Each approach has its advantages and suitability relying on the seriousness of the tough water trouble and house needs.

Flush Your Water Heater Regularly



Hard water can cause sediment buildup in your water heater, reducing its efficiency and potentially causing damage. We recommend flushing your water heater at least once a year to remove sediment and maintain optimal performance.
